Dorsal soft rays (total): 121-139; Anal soft rays: 91 - 102; Vertebrae: 71 - 78. This species is distinguished by the following set of characters: dorsal-fin rays 121-139; anal-fin rays 91-102; total vertebrae 71-78; otolith ostium depth 30-40% of sulcus length (Ref. 80689).

Biology     Glossary (e.g. epibenthic)

One specimen from the eastern Pacific was examined and radiographs showed the following stomach contents: detritus, gastropods, crustaceans, ophiurids, remains of polychaetes, foraminifera, sediment, and bivalves. From individuals with filled stomachs), detritus was found to be 88%, followed by gastropods (52%), crustaceans (44%), and ophiurids (36%). Observed ontogenetic trend in the consumption of gastropods with 18.2% in specimens less than 45 cm SL (n=11) and 78.6% in specimens greater than 45 cm SL (n=14, Fisher’s Exact Test, P<0.005); all gastropod shells were intact (Ref. 80689).
